AVB-101 is an investigational gene therapy designed to treat frontotemporal dementia (FTD) caused by mutations in the progranulin (GRN) gene. It uses a recombinant adeno-associated virus serotype 9 (AAV9) vector to deliver a functional copy of the human GRN gene directly into the brain via intrathalamic administration. The therapy aims to restore normal levels of progranulin in neurons, thereby addressing lysosomal dysfunction and neurodegeneration associated with FTD-GRN. Developed as a one-time treatment, AVB-101 is administered through a minimally invasive neurosurgical procedure and is currently being evaluated in Phase 1/2 clinical trials. The drug has received Fast Track and Orphan Drug designations from regulatory agencies in both the United States and Europe[1][2][3][4][5][7].
